Hypothalamus Production of
ADH
Oxytocin
regulatory hormones
Pituitary gland ant lobe ACTH
TSH
GH
PRL
FSH
LH
MSH
Posterior lobe Oxytocin
ADH
Thyroid glands T4
T3
CT Calcitonin
Thymus Thymosins
Adrenal glands; Adrenal Medulla Epinephrine (E)
Norepephrine (NE)
Adrenal glands; Adrenal cortex Cortisol
Corticosterone
Aldosterone
Androgens
Gonads; Testes Androgens (testorerone)
Inhibins
Gonads; Ovaries Estrogens
Progestins
Inhibin
Pancreatic Islets Insulin
Glucagon
Adipose tissue Leptin
Resistin
Kidney Renin
Erythropoietin (EPO)
Calcitriol
Heart Natriuetic peptides
ANP
BNP
Parathyroid gland Parathyroid hormone (PTH)
(Posterior portion of thyroid)
Pineal gland melatonin
